Physical

Specifications

LED Indicators

9 green status indicators, one for each of 8

channels and one for module status

Module ID Code

3500

Recommended Cable:

for thermocouple inputs...

Shielded twisted pair thermocouple extension wiren

for mV, V or mA inputs

Belden 8761 or equivalent

for RTD inputs

shielded Belden #9501, #9533, #83503o

Maximum Wire Size

One 16 AWG wire or two 22 AWG wires per terminal

n

Refer to the thermocouple manufacturer for the correct extension wire.

o

Refer to the RTD manufacturer and Chapter 1 of this user’s manual.

EnvironmentalSpecifications

Operating Temperature

0°C to 60°C (32°F to 140°F)

Storage Temperature

-40°C to 85°C (-40°F to 185°F)

Relative Humidity

5% to 95% (without condensation)

Certification

UL & CUL approved

Hazardous Environment

Class1 Division 2 Hazardous Environment

Classification

Groups A, B, C, D

EMC

CE compliant
